Tonight, Links Hall, 3435 N. Sheffield Ave., presents "Nasty, Brutish and Short," a "puppetry slam" designed for performers to showcase their new works for the first time in front of an audience. Puppeteers include The Noah Ginex Puppet Company and Jessica Simon's The Talleys. Show time is at 7:30; tickets, $5 students and seniors/$8 general admission. The Chicago Flower & Garden Show runs March 5-13 at Navy Pier. Check out landscaping displays and tabletop arrangements, learn about new products and techniques, and enjoy a bit of greenery in still-dreary March. Hours are 10am to 8pm Monday through Saturday, 10am to 6pm Sunday. Tickets are $15 weekdays, $17 weekends for adults, $5 for kids all the time. Monday through Thursday, there's a $13 after work special from 4 to 8pm.
